What is the sizing current of a battery circuit breaker?

The battery circuit breaker sizing current = 1.25 x charging current = 1.25 × 400A =500A. The standard rating of DC circuit breaker is 500A. The battery short-circuit current, per published data for the battery = 9,050A Therefore, the recommended circuit breaker in this example=500A, 65VDC, 10,000 AIC.

What size breaker should I use for a battery cabinet?

Round the breakers up to next common size and you have600A vs 500A. If the battery cabinet design is only for capacity (meaning all cabinets must be on line to handle discharge) one could use 500A breaker, maybe even 450A in the scenario above. Sometimes it is requested that 600A be used however.

How do you calculate a circuit breaker size?

According to the ohm's law, Circuit Breaker Size: Simply, Multiply 1.25 (safety factor based on 125% factor) to the load current. 1.25 × 11.66 A = 14.58A The next nearest standard size of breaker is 15A, which is the suitable option Required Circuit Breaker Size = 15 A

What is a battery circuit breaker?

The battery circuit breaker is normally installed to provide both disconnect and protection capabilities. The operating philosophy of the DC power system determines the design and type of overcurrent protection used. Knowledge of circuit breakers for overcurrent protection and their ratings that are available for DC application are also essential.
